Understanding Firewalls: The Digital Gatekeeper

At its core, a firewall is a security device – either hardware, software, or a combination of both – that monitors and controls incoming and outgoing network traffic. It acts as a gatekeeper between your private internal network and the broader internet, deciding what traffic is allowed or blocked based on predetermined security rules.

Imagine your network is a house, and the firewall is the lock on your front door. While you want to welcome trusted friends inside, you need a way to keep out unwanted intruders. The firewall does just that, blocking malicious actors from accessing your network while permitting safe and approved connections to pass through. This proactive approach helps reduce the risk of cyber-attacks and data leaks.

Types of Firewalls: Finding the Right Protection

Firewalls come in various forms, each offering different levels of protection depending on the user’s needs. Below are the most common types of firewalls and what sets them apart.

1. Packet-Filtering Firewalls

The most basic type of firewall, packet-filtering firewalls, examines small pieces of data called packets as they travel through the network. The firewall reviews the source and destination IP addresses, port numbers, and critical details of these packets to determine whether to allow or block the traffic.

Packet-filtering firewalls are great for smaller systems, but they have their limitations. They don’t inspect the entire packet content, making them less effective against more sophisticated attacks that can sneak through seemingly harmless traffic.

2. Stateful Inspection Firewalls

A step above packet-filtering firewalls, stateful inspection firewalls track the state of active connections and make decisions based on the context of the traffic. This means they can differentiate between legitimate and potentially harmful packets, adding an extra layer of protection.

These firewalls offer more robust security than packet-filtering options but may slow down performance due to their more thorough inspection process.

3. Proxy Firewalls

Acting as intermediaries, proxy firewalls route network traffic through a proxy server, masking the internal network’s IP address. This adds a layer of anonymity and ensures that malicious traffic is stopped before it reaches the internal network. Proxy firewalls are particularly effective for organizations that prioritize privacy and want to prevent direct access to their systems.

4. Next-Generation Firewalls (NGFWs)

As cyber threats have evolved, so too have firewalls. Next-generation firewalls combine the features of traditional firewalls with more advanced security functions, such as deep packet inspection, intrusion prevention systems (IPS), and even machine learning capabilities. These firewalls are designed to identify complex threats that older firewalls might miss.

NGFWs are particularly useful for larger businesses that require comprehensive protection against modern cyber threats, such as malware, advanced persistent threats (APTs), and zero-day attacks.

Why Firewalls Matter: The Key Benefits

1. Network Protection

One of the most apparent benefits of using a firewall is protecting your network from cyber threats. Without a firewall, your system is exposed to hackers, malware, and unauthorized users looking to steal sensitive information or disrupt your operations.

2. Monitored Traffic

A firewall constantly monitors the data entering and leaving your network. This allows you to spot unusual activity that might indicate a potential threat. By controlling what traffic is allowed in, firewalls ensure that malicious actors are blocked before they can cause harm.

3. Improved Privacy

Firewalls can help safeguard sensitive data by preventing unauthorized access. For businesses, this is crucial in ensuring that confidential client information, financial records, and intellectual property are not compromised. Even for personal use, a firewall provides peace of mind, knowing your private data is better protected.

4. Enhanced System Performance

Firewalls can actually improve system performance by blocking unnecessary traffic and filtering out unwanted connections. With less congestion from unwanted data packets, your network can operate more efficiently, reducing the risk of slowdowns and crashes.

5. Compliance with Regulations

For businesses, having a firewall in place can be essential for meeting industry regulations and compliance standards. For example, many healthcare and financial organizations are required to have firewalls to protect sensitive data. A firewall ensures compliance and reduces the risk of hefty fines associated with data breaches.
